    This is the music video for Funeral Suits single 'All those friendly people' taken from their debut album 'Lily of the Valley'
    funeralsuits
    FuneralSuits
    Director: Shaun Ryan
    D.O.P & A.D: Kevin Minogue
    Starring: Mairead Treanor, Shane Lennon, James Spencer & Eoin Quinn
    Special Thanks to:
    Michael Whelan, Paul Webster & Sinéad Ní Chiardubháin
